Stamps: Wedding Party from Flourishes, Card Sentiments from Clear Art Stamps
Papers: Tempting Turquoise, Very Vanilla, DP from K & Company
Inks: Jet Black Stazon and SU! Markers: Chocolate Chip, Close to Cocoa, Creamy Caramel, Tempting Turquoise, Rose Red, Pretty in Pink
Accessories: Lace, Stickles, Flower Stickers from K & Company, Corner Punch

EDITED: No sooner had I posted this then I looked at the card and I SAW IT!! Woohoo!! There was no “pop”.

blog55popwithwm.jpg

I grabbed the card and literally ran to my stamp room! lol Now those who don’t understand this sort of excitement are surely shaking their heads. But my guess is, if you have read this far, you TOTALLY understand. It took all of 5 minutes to grab my black card stock, my white craft ink and stamp a nice black tux for the groom. I cut it out and paper pieced it on. I added a black brad, some black elastic cording and also changed the corner treatment to black. Pop..pop…pop pop!!! Doing the happy dance. :)
